-3

J'écris une application pour un restaurant qui a besoin d'imprimer des reçus. Comment imprimer sur une imprimante thermique à reçus bluetooth à partir d'une application iOS?Comment imprimer un reçu sur une imprimante thermique Bluetooth dans iOS en Objective-C?

Juste besoin d'imprimer du texte simple et peut-être un logo.

Je ne trouve aucun SDK actuel. J'ai juste besoin de support pour iOS 8+

+2

D'après les informations actuellement fournies, personne ne peut répondre à votre question pour le moment. Au début, vous avez besoin d'une compréhension de base de la façon dont fonctionne la communication bluetooth entre les appareils. Recherchez simplement la documentation sur le framework CoreBluetooth fourni par Apple. Il y a eu quelques sessions sur la WWDC ces dernières années qui sont aussi un bon point de départ. Et quand vous comprendrez enfin les bases, vous devrez rechercher la documentation de votre périphérique, c'est-à-dire l'imprimante thermique. Il s'agira probablement d'un ensemble personnalisé de commandes que vous pouvez utiliser pour envoyer et recevoir des données. – STEX

Répondre

0

OK, la solution consiste à utiliser le code d'exemple d'epson qui vient d'être publié il y a environ un mois.

// ePOS SDK Ver.2.4.0

Il comprend une bibliothèque appelée libpos2.a

que vous initialisez avec comme Epos2Printer

Exemple: Epos2Printer * printer_; en Objective-c

Le fichier source est appelé "ePOS_SDK_Sample_iOS.zip"

Google et vous devez lui infliger une amende, assurez-vous qu'il est la version 2 "EPOS2" est a été libéré Novembre 2016.

Le Le contrôleur de vue de découverte permet de sélectionner l'imprimante et le contrôleur de vue principale possède l'exemple de code que vous devez imprimer dessus.

Espérons que cela aide!